Did you know that it is quite possible to grow fruits and vegetables at home even if you don’t have a garden? With a little creativity and organization, you can create a mini vegetable garden on your balcony, terrace or even inside your home. Here is a list of 18 fruits and vegetables that are easy to grow in pots or gardens.
- 
Strawberries
Strawberries can easily be grown in pots or suspensions. They need a lot of sunshine and regular watering.
 - 
Tomatoes
Cherry tomatoes are perfect for a pot culture. Be sure to tutor them to support them in growth.
 - 
Aromatic herbs
Basil, parsley, chives… The aromatic herbs are found in small pots inside near a sunny window.
 - 
Peppers
Peppers can be grown in pots, but be sure to fertilize them regularly for beautiful fruits.
 - 
Salads
Lettuce, rocket, chew… Salads grow well in shallow gardens and are harvested as needed.
 - 
Radius
The radishes are quick to grow and can be grown in small pots on a window edge.
 - 
Raspberries
Potted raspberries require a guardian to support them. They give delicious raspberries in summer.
 - 
Cucumbers
Cucumbers can be grown in hanging pots to save space. Make sure you water them thoroughly.
 - 
Green beans
The climbing green beans are perfect in pots with guardians. Harvest them regularly to promote production.
 
Carrots
Carrots can be grown in deep pots filled with light, well drained soil.
Eggplants
Eggplants grow very well in pots in a sunny and warm place. Straw the soil to maintain moisture.
Wood strawberries
The strawberries of the woods are found in hanging gardeners or pots. They like a well drained soil and a lot of sun.
Curves
Courgettes can be grown in deep pots. Consider watering them regularly to avoid mildew.

Peas
Slim peas are perfect in gardeners with guardians to guide them in growth.
Green onions
Green onions grow well in pots or shallow gardens. Collect them as needed.
Piments
Chili can be grown in well drained pots. They love the heat and the sun for good growth.
